First, you need to measure the door to make sure it will accommodate the new cat-flap. If you have an ordinary uPVC panel, this should be easy. However in the case of composite or a different type of door, you might need to be more careful.

Next, you will need to determine the belly height of your cat. This is the height between the floor and the underside of your cat's stomach. You will need to locate a space at the entrance that allows your cat to move through easily. Once you know this then you need to mark out the area with a pencil and a spirit level so that you can be certain that the hole you make will be suitable for your cat.

After you've marked the area, you're now ready to cut the hole. It is essential to take your time and use a jigsaw to ensure that the cuts are smooth and clean not uneven and fitting cat flap In Upvc door panel rough. This could cause damage to your door. It is also important to wear safety glasses and a dust protection mask whenever using the jigsaw, as breathing in the dust can be dangerous to your health. Once you've finished cutting the hole, you'll need sandpaper to smooth the edges so that the cat flap can be easily inserted.

The first thing you have to do is mark out the position of the hole in the door with a pencil and a spirit level, this will ensure that it is correctly located and is flush with all the other parts of the door. Make sure you have a piece of sandpaper at ready to smooth out any rough edges.

Wear the safety equipment you require when working with a power tool. If you're concerned about the noise, you can buy an electric jigsaw that is quieter and easier.

You should only remove the material required to create the flap. A little bit of extra material will be required for the thickness of the wall of the flap but cutting off more than this could cause issues and damage the doors with cat flap frame.

If the door is made of upvc and features a metal panel or frame, it could interfere with the microchip flap. In this case, you will need to create an extra-large hole to ensure that the metal does not touch the walls of the flap.

If you are fitting cat flap in upvc door panel (Https://click4r.com/) an animal flap to the frame of a double glazed window with a metal frame then you will need to speak to a professional who can supply you with a new glass pane that already has the hole for the cat flap already drilled inside. It will be much cheaper to have this done than to attempt to fix a cat flap into an existing pane of glass that has not been manufactured specifically for the purpose.

A composite, uPVC or GRP door panel is typically made up of a plastic skin which is bonded to an insulating polystyrene core. It is essential to be careful when cutting the material. This kind of door comes with a template that you can use to make the hole.
